Output 0831594755b46134378328c02926c36255d25ef54b988f90fcffc9dec6d1f568:736

value
134391
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 a660d7f86a9bb7c323f2c9f340b19811b8e6c7251e7b61ca0d58a72e628e698a
address
bc1p5esd07r2nwmuxglje8e5pvvczxuwd3e9reakrjsdtznjuc5wdx9qc9jeqg
transaction
0831594755b46134378328c02926c36255d25ef54b988f90fcffc9dec6d1f568
spent
true